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company expects 2026 EBITDA margin to be slightly up compared to 2025, excluding the impact of the Deliveroo acquisition, which is projected to contribute about $200 million of EBITDA [10][11][12] - The U.S. restaurant business continues to show strong performance, with contribution margins up year-over-year in Q4 [41][42]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The new verticals business, including retail and grocery, had a strong quarter and is the fastest growing in the U.S. among third-party peers, with 30% of miles ordered from categories outside of restaurants [24][48] - The company is focused on improving unit economics in the retail and grocery business, expecting it to be unit economic positive in the second half of the year [24][41]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company has not seen an impact on growth from competition in the grocery sector, continuing to achieve high growth rates [47] - The company is expanding its fulfillment services to enhance quality and compete against larger players like Amazon [50]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ims to build an operating system for local commerce, integrating software, warehousing, and delivery services to support small and medium businesses [19][22] - Investments are being made in autonomous delivery vehicles and technology to improve operational efficiency and customer experience [39][40]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management feels confident about the company's position in Europe, reporting faster growth compared to the U.S. and successful integration of the Deliveroo acquisition [8][9] - The company is focused on maximizing long-term free cash flow through strategic investments in technology and service offerings [11][12] Other Important Information - The company is transitioning to a single tech stack to improve efficiency and speed of feature development across markets [60][76] - The DashPass program is seen as critical for driving customer engagement and order frequency, with plans to enhance its value proposition [66][69] Q&A Session Summary Question: Competitive intensity in Europe and investment levels for 2026 and 2027 - Management reported strong growth in Europe and indicated that investment levels will be similar to previous expectations, with some costs extending into 2027 [8][10] Question: Details on longer distance and higher effort deliveries - Management explained that investments are being made in DashMart and DashLink to enhance e-commerce capabilities and improve delivery efficiency [16][18] Question: Strategy for autonomous delivery platform - The company envisions a fleet of various delivery vehicles, both autonomous and traditional, to optimize delivery operations [39][40] Question: Reasons for lower unit economics improvement in the U.S. restaurant business - Management indicated that while the restaurant business remains strong, growth in unit economics will be slower due to various factors, including seasonal impacts and ongoing investments [41][42] Question: Growth in grocery and perishables amid competition - Management confirmed continued high growth rates in the grocery sector, emphasizing the importance of choice for consumers [47][50] Question: Updates on the storefront software business and tech stack - Management reported positive integration progress with SevenRooms and expects significant benefits from the tech stack transition throughout 2026 [72][76]
